Living with schizophrenia
Elyn Saks describes her brain as the instrument of her success and her pride, but it also carrys the tools of her destruction. Elyn is a highly successful academic, a professor of Law and Psychiatry in the U.S., she also has schizophrenia. She talks to Jenni about her illness, the times when she has been hospitalized and restrained, suffered delusions and hallucinations and yet with medication and psychoanalysis has gone on to build a successful marriage, career and lasting friendships.
